Output efbecd4a28596a13ef2e9e3abf3eb85757fc8cbe2316873bde84ee90a5ec8569:0

value
108638
script pubkey
OP_0 OP_PUSHBYTES_20 e1f4bf8767bdfae2257f576b08c5215f47b4834f
address
bc1qu86tlpm8hhawyftl2a4s33fptarmfq605uljpr
transaction
efbecd4a28596a13ef2e9e3abf3eb85757fc8cbe2316873bde84ee90a5ec8569
confirmations
124839
spent
true